Lockett Meadow Campground has 17 campsites and is located in a beautiful meadow surrounded by mountains at an elevation of 8,500 feet. The San Francisco Peaks are actually the remains of an extinct volcano, which mllions of years ago shattered and reshaped these great peaks, forming four of the highest individual peaks in Arizona and is home to the only region of tundra in Arizona. Though the area last erupted around the time that knighthood was about to flower in Europe, the volcanic features you'll see here look as if they had happened much more recently. Wupatki National Monumentwas established by President Calvin Coolidge on December 9, 1924, to preserve Citadel and Wupatki pueblos. Monument boundaries have been adjusted several times since then, and now include additional pueblos and other archeological resources on a total of 35,422 acres. Construction of that stone-age condominium began in about 1120 A.D. At one time it contained as many as 100 rooms and housed as many as 125 people. Location: Coconino National Forest in Flagstaff, AZAmenities: Restrooms, picnic tables & fire ringsReservations: None, first come first serveTime of year: Late spring, summer, and fallType of Camping: Primitive, dry campingNumber of sites: 18Elevation: 8,500 ft.Fees: $18 site fee. Approx 2 miles in the Inner Basin Trail youll hike upon a sign at a fork that listsBear Jaw Trail(adding 3 miles, 6 miles RT) andAbineau Trail(adding 5 miles, 10 miles RT).
